
Gnieżdżewo is a village situated in northern Poland, within Puck County in the Pomeranian Voivodeship. It is located approximately 5 kilometers north of Puck, the county seat, about 10 kilometers southeast of Władysławowo, and around 40 kilometers north of the major urban center of Gdynia. The village is connected to the regional road network through Provincial Road 216, linking it to coastal towns and broader transport infrastructure, including proximity to the S7 expressway.
